Turn partnerships into revenue with 
See it in action Valtech
5,001 - 10,000
102
- 1
- Digital TransformationIT ConsultingIT Services
11 - 20
- 99
United Kingdom
- Crossbeam
Channel Partnership
Veeva Systems
5,001 - 10,000
371
- 9
- Life SciencesSaaSSoftware Development
6 - 10
- 99
United States
- -